• Beaches: The Sporades are home to many beautiful beaches, including Lalaria Beach on Skiathos and Milia Beach on Skopelos. The beaches are known for their crystal clear waters and soft, sandy shores.
  • Hiking: The islands are home to a number of hiking trails that offer stunning views of the Aegean Sea. Hiking through the islands' forests and along the coast is a great way to explore the natural beauty of the region.
  • Cultural sites: The Sporades are home to a number of important cultural and historical sites, including the Monastery of Panagia Evangelistria on Skiathos and the ancient city of Palaiopolis on Alonnisos.
  • Water sports: The clear waters around the Sporades are perfect for a range of water sports, including snorkeling, scuba diving, and sailing.
  • Nightlife: Skiathos is known for its lively nightlife, with a range of bars and clubs to choose from.
  • Delicious cuisine: The Sporades are known for their delicious cuisine, which includes a range of seafood dishes and traditional Greek dishes made with locally-grown ingredients.

What to do and what to visit:

  • Visit the beaches: The Sporades are known for their beautiful beaches, many of which are located on secluded coves and bays. Some popular beaches to visit include Lalaria Beach on Skiathos, Stafylos Beach on Skopelos, and Chrisi Milia Beach on Alonissos.
  • Explore the island of Skiathos: Skiathos is the most developed island in the Sporades and is known for its vibrant nightlife and beautiful beaches. You can visit the old port and the castle of Bourtzi, or take a boat tour to see some of the other nearby islands.
  • Hike through the island of Skopelos: Skopelos is known for its verdant landscapes and forests, making it a great place for hiking and nature walks. You can visit the island's many churches and monasteries, or take a boat tour to see some of the smaller islands in the group.
  • Visit the Marine Park of Alonissos: Alonissos is home to the Marine Park of Alonissos, which is home to a variety of marine life, including seals and dolphins. You can take a boat tour to see the park and learn about the conservation efforts being undertaken to protect the region's marine environment.
  • Explore the island of Skyros: Skyros is the largest island in the Sporades and is known for its rugged, mountainous terrain and picturesque villages. You can visit the island's many churches and monasteries, or take a hike through the countryside to see some of the island's stunning natural beauty.

  

Sailing Conditions:

  • The sailing conditions in the Sporades, Greece, are generally good, with reliable winds and clear, warm waters. The Aegean Sea is known for its strong winds, which are generally easterly and north-easterly. During the summer months, the Meltemi wind blows from the north, providing strong and steady winds for sailing. In the winter, the winds tend to be lighter, but still sufficient for sailing.
  • The waters around the Sporades are generally clear and warm, with temperatures ranging from the mid-60s F (around 20 C) in the winter to the mid-80s F (around 30 C) in the summer. There are several good anchorages and marinas in the Sporades where you can moor your boat, and the islands have a variety of amenities, including hotels, restaurants, and other tourist facilities.
  • Overall, the sailing conditions in the Sporades are good for sailors of all skill levels, with reliable winds and warm, clear waters.
